Succulent, oven-baked chicken thighs glazed in a sticky honey BBQ sauce, served with creamy garlic mashed potatoes for a comforting and flavorful meal.

This recipe has become a family favorite for weeknight dinners and impresses guests with minimal effort.

Ingredients

  • Chicken Thighs: 8 bone-in skin-on chicken thighs
  • Olive Oil: 1 tbsp
  • Smoked Paprika: 1 tsp
  • Garlic Powder: 1 tsp
  • Onion Powder: 1 tsp
  • Salt: 1/2 tsp
  • Black Pepper: 1/2 tsp
  • BBQ Sauce: 1/2 cup use gluten-free if needed
  • Honey: 3 tbsp
  • Apple Cider Vinegar: 1 tbsp
  • Dijon Mustard: 1 tsp
  • Yukon Gold Potatoes: 2 lbs 900g peeled and cut into chunks
  • Garlic Cloves: 4 peeled
  • Whole Milk: 1/2 cup warmed or dairy-free alternative
  • Unsalted Butter: 1/4 cup or olive oil for dairy-free
  • Salt: 1/2 tsp
  • Black Pepper: 1/4 tsp
  • Fresh Chives: 2 tbsp chopped optional

Instructions

Preheat Oven:
Preheat oven to 400°F 200°C.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or foil.
Prepare Chicken:
Pat the chicken thighs dry with paper towels. In a small bowl mix olive oil smoked paprika garlic powder onion powder salt and black pepper. Rub mixture over chicken thighs.
Bake Chicken:
Arrange chicken thighs skin side up on baking sheet. Bake for 25 minutes.
Make Sauce:
Whisk together BBQ sauce honey apple cider vinegar and Dijon mustard.
Glaze Chicken:
Brush chicken thighs with honey BBQ sauce. Return to oven and bake 15 more minutes until cooked through and sauce caramelized.
Cook Potatoes:
Place potatoes and garlic in pot. Cover with salted water. Boil until fork-tender about 15-18 minutes.
Mash Potatoes:
Drain potatoes and garlic. Add milk butter salt and pepper. Mash until smooth. Stir in chives if desired.
Serve:
Serve chicken hot alongside creamy garlic mashed potatoes.

Nutritional Information

Per serving: 520 calories, 25 g total fat, 44 g carbohydrates, 31 g protein.

Allergen Information

Contains dairy milk butter and mustard. BBQ sauce may contain gluten or soy use gluten-free or soy-free options if needed.

Serving Suggestions

Pair with steamed green beans or coleslaw for a complete meal.

Recipe Questions & Answers

What type of chicken is best for this dish?

B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s are recommended for juicy, flavorful results and crispy skin.

How do I achieve the caramelized BBQ glaze?

Brush the chicken with the honey BBQ sauce after initial baking, then return it to the oven to bake until the glaze thickens and caramelizes.

Can I make the mashed potatoes dairy-free?

Yes, substitute butter with olive oil and use a dairy-free milk alternative to keep the mashed potatoes creamy yet dairy-free.

How long should I boil the potatoes for ideal mashing?

Boil the potatoes and garlic cloves for 15-18 minutes until they are fork-tender and easily mashable.

Any tips for extra smoky flavor?

After glazing, briefly grill the chicken thighs to add a smoky finish and deeper flavor.
